Job Title: Medical Office Assistant
Job Description
Join our dynamic team as a Medical Office Assistant where you will engage in a mix of clinical and administrative duties. Your primary responsibilities will include answering phones, scheduling appointments, handling prior authorizations, and rooming patients. This role offers a unique opportunity to enhance both your clinical and administrative skills within a supportive environment.
Responsibilities
+ Answer phones and manage scheduling of appointments.
+ Handle prior authorizations efficiently.
+ Room patients and manage patient flow.
+ Process medication refills and address same-day requests.
+ Assist with clerical tasks including data entry and managing patient information.
+ Provide excellent customer service and maintain professional communication.
+ Use Electronic Medical Records (EMR) systems, particularly EPIC, to manage patient data.
Essential Skills
+ Strong customer service skills.
+ Proficient in data entry and managing patient information.
+ Excellent communication skills.
+ Familiarity with medications and basic clerical tasks.
+ Experience with EMR systems, particularly EPIC, is preferred.
Additional Skills & Qualifications
+ Certified Medical Assistant (CMA) or Registered Medical Assistant (RMA) certification is helpful.
+ Medical Assistant (MA) Diploma is required.
+ Experience in a similar role is advantageous.
